Mama Lena II's in McKees Rocks serves some of the biggest and the best pizza in Pennsylvania, and it's got the resume to prove it. Pizza lovers flock to the unassuming pizza joint that has...
Earned acclaim for serving the Best Pizza and as the Best Authentic Italian Restaurant in Pittsburgh. However, its perhaps best known for something else - its 30-inch pizza.
A Monster Pizza is a whole lot of food, so if you don't have enough people to share it with, you still have plenty of other delicious pizzas from which to choose.
Mama Lena's II offers a generous assortment of specialty pies, too. Try such favorites as five cheese, BBQ Hawaiian, and seafood white pizza. Several white and Siclian pizzas are also on the menu.
If you're not in the mood for pizza, you've got a slew of Italian classics from which to choose, including Mama's Homemade Pasta. All pasta dishes are served with a crisp salad and fresh Italian bread.
